Oregon-based Earth Mama Organics announced that all six of its mineral sunscreens for women, kids and babies have received the best rating possible in EWG (Environmental Working Group)’s 13th Annual Guide to Sunscreens: a one. EWG’s sunscreen guide rates the safety and efficacy of SPF products, helping consumers find products that get a high rating for providing broad-spectrum protection, and for formulations with ingredients that pose the fewest health concerns.
All of Earth Mama Organics Mineral Sunscreens are non-toxic and third-party certified to the NSF/ANSI 305 Organic Personal Care Standard, according to the company, with none of the chemicals or additives listed as concerning in the EWG guide, such as oxybenzone or octinoxate, artificial fragrance, nano particles or parabens.

“By formulating our mineral sunscreens with organic ingredients that have their own inherent SPF value, we’re able to ensure our sunscreens provide safe and optimal protection for every body,” said company Founder and CEO Melinda Olson. “We believe chemicals that are harmful to the oceans or the environment are also harmful to children. So we focused on creating a baby-safe mineral sunscreen—and by proxy, it’s safe for reefs, fish and the ocean, too.”
Earth Mama’s Mineral Sunscreens contain non-nano zinc balanced with organic ingredients, sourced to either boost the sunscreen’s SPF value, its ability to moisturize or its gentle, safe effect on sensitive skin.
